
Ham Alfredo
CDKitchen https://www.cdkitchen.com
Serves/Makes: 12 | Ready In: < 30 minutes
1 pound bow-tie pasta, cooked
1 package (10 ounce size) frozen peas
4 tablespoons flour
2 cups milk
2 tablespoons butter
3 cloves garlic, minced
8 ounces cream cheese, softened
1/2 cup Parmesan cheese
3 cups cooked ham, in julienne strips (1 inch long)
Blend together flour and milk in jar with a tight-fitting lid by shaking until blended. Heat butter in saucepan over medium heat. Add garlic and cook for one minute. Whisk in milk mixture. Simmer for three minutes. Whisk in cream cheese and half the Parmesan. Simmer, whisking constantly for 3-5 minutes, until smooth and thickened. Remove from heat. Toss together hot pasta, sauce, peas and ham in large bowl. Sprinkle with remaining Parmesan and toss again.
To freeze, place in plastic freezer bags and seal.
To serve, defrost and reheat in the microwave or oven.
